Casement windows

Casement windows make a fantastic addition to your home. They offer a wide view, which is perfect for maximising the amount of airflow inside the room. These windows are also known for their an excellent energy efficiency. Typically, casement windows are made of metal, wood, or other materials. They are easy-to-clean and come in a variety of styles.

There are several common issues that can affect your casement windows. These include the operator, sash and track. You will need to replace any of these parts in the event that they fail. Luckily, they're inexpensive to repair.

The operator is a piece of hardware that is fixed at the bottom of the sash. It needs to be cleaned, lubricated, and inspected. It is possible to scrape away dried paint, which can prevent a smooth flow of the window.

The sash, which is used to hold the commercial glass door repair, will need to be cut to ensure that it is properly fitted. If it's damaged, it may need to be taken out and replaced. This will require removing the hinge channel from the frame. After the sash is removed and the hinge channel is removed, it must be repositioned in front of the window opening.

A track in the operator's arm that is blocked is a different issue that is frequently encountered. This can be cleaned and lubricated using wire brushes. Sometimes, debris and dirt can block the operator's arm, stopping it from working as it should.

Double-pane windows

Double-pane windows keep cold and heat out of your home. They are high in insulation, and can cut heating and cooling costs by up to 18% in summer and as high as 25% during winter. They can also reduce noise levels in your home, and enhance the value of your home.

In order to install double pane windows it is necessary to use special tools. The first step is determining the dimensions of the glass and the frame. Most home improvement stores cut the glass according to your specifications. You'll also have to take off any glazing that is in place. This can include the sash and the muntins. It is necessary to replace broken glass. It is best to have it replaced by professionals.

You should also make sure that the glass repair is tested prior to when it is put in. It is crucial to make sure that it is dry. It is not a good idea to add a piece of glass to a double-paned window that is already damp. The moisture could form a thick layer on the inside of the window , and require hours to clear.

The most common kind of damage is a broken or cracked window pane. Costs to replace a broken window can vary based upon the style, size, and the thickness of the glass repairs. Single panes are usually more costly to repair, while double panes are less expensive.

There are two kinds of seals that are suitable for double pane windows. An air pocket inside is a sealed space between the two panes that is usually filled with a non-toxic insulating gas. Clouding and fogging may occur when the seal is cracked or damaged. These signs are also indications that the insulating gas has escaped.

Another issue is a damaged or rotting muntin. Broken muntins are repairable but the window will still be less efficient. It is often more cost-effective and economical to replace the entire window.

Additionally, you might see a rise in condensation. This is a sign that the insulating gas in the air pocket has gone out. If you do notice condensation, it's the perfect time to replace the entire window. You can use desiccant beads to help defog windows.

Defrogging double-pane windows is a excellent way to stop water from accumulating, even though it may seem like much. This is especially important when the window is situated near a window sill that could easily become damp. De-fogging the windows is more difficult when you have to drill tiny holes into the glass.

The cost to defog a window can range from about $20 to upwards of $150. This is a quick fix , but not an ideal long-term solution. The r-value of double pane windows is determined by the amount of insulating gases in the air pockets. Therefore the resealing of windows won't return them to their original energy efficiency.
